**Q: How do I access the Brindlewood partner SFTP drop?**

New hires at Fennimore Logistics should first request the drop role from their team lead, then verify the host fingerprint against the onboarding wiki before connecting. Files from Brindlewood arrive nightly and must not be renamed. If the service account is ever locked out, recovery requires the passphrase held by the integrations team, shown below.

recovery phrase for yajop-tagef: quenael-zoriel-aldael-quenax-druion

Runbook 4.2 — Calibration Weights Batch

Batch of twelve certified calibration weights ships from the Quarrow Metrology lab to the Velmont test floor. Foam-lined crate, tamper tape on all seams, keep upright at all times. Dispatch must log seal numbers before release and after arrival. The courier hand-over must follow this confidential instruction:

drop instructions, hahip-badug: the quenox ralath courier leaves the kaseth fraiel rusiel tameth belys istdor ralion giliel ledger at gate 7830 under passcode 165413

Handover — Paylark integration tests. Three suites flake: settlement retries, webhook ordering, refund idempotency. Root cause is shared test DB state; Orin's fixture isolation patch lands next sprint. Until then, retries are capped at two in CI. Quarantined tests listed in the flake tracker. For the sync: no action needed beyond review. To rerun the sealed sandbox suite locally, unlock it with the recovery passphrase given directly below.

unlock words, bafof-kawef: soreth-nordor-belwyn-gorvan-julael-belys

**Q: Why did my request get a 429 from the Tollgate gateway?**

Tollgate enforces per-service token buckets: 200 requests/minute default, bursts up to 50. Limits are keyed on the calling service identity, not IP. If you're reviewing code that retries on 429, check it honors the Retry-After header and backs off exponentially — hammering the gateway triggers a temporary ban. Custom limits require a quota entry in the gateway config repo, approved by the platform team. For quota increases or disputes, email the gateway owners at the address below.

escalation mailbox, fahaf-bajep: druael@lumiccorp.internal